Welcome to Bateen World Academy

Bateen World Academy opened in September 2011 to provide high quality education from the ages of 4 to 18. The school follows the IB PYP for FS2 to Year 3, English National Curriculum, with an international dimension, in Years 7 to 9. In Years 10 and 11 students complete their I/GCSE qualifications and in Years 12 and 13 study the prestigious International Baccalaureate (IB DP) Programme. Primary was introduced in 2019 and expansion is planned for all year groups over the next few years.

We aim to provide an outstanding international, holistic education in a creative, safe, caring and inclusive learning environment. Bateen World Academy offers an extensive curriculum with world class facilities including science labs, drama studio and auditorium, DT specialist workshops for resistant materials, textiles, graphics, electronics and food, PE areas including full size astroturf, indoor pool, dance studio,  Art rooms for ceramics, photography and an IB studio. Students have a wide range of subjects and learning activities to participate in both during lessons and after school.

Bateen World Academy is an inclusive school with outstanding results at both IGCSE and IB level, with students achieving significantly higher than national and international standards.
